Big Deal Announce New Album, ‘June Gloom’
There’s no release date for the London-based duo’s second LP just yet.

London-based duo Big Deal have announced they are to release a second album.
Although the record doesn’t yet have a release date confirmed, the title may give it away - it’s called ‘June Gloom’.
The twelve-track album will be out via Mute in the summer, having been produced with possibly the most prolific producer in indie, Rory Attwell.
There is, however, a confirmed tracklisting, with Kacey and Alice appearing to have taken a few tips from My Bloody Valentine.
